Juventus' youthful squad made a strong statement in their Club World Cup debut, crushing Al-Ain 5-0 with a dominant performance. Randal Kolo Muani led the charge, scoring twice in the first half.
Francisco Conceicao matched Muani's feat, netting goals on either side of the halftime break, while Turkey's Kenan Yildiz added to the tally, showcasing Juventus' attacking prowess.
With this victory, Juventus sits atop Group G, sharing the lead with Manchester City. The Italian team faces Wydad Casablanca next, hoping to continue their impressive run.
